Frequently Asked Questions about Secaucus
How much are Studio apartments in Secaucus?
There are currently 1,886 Studio Apartments in Secaucus with rent ranges from $1,200 to $7,547 with an average price of $2,936.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Secaucus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Secaucus ranges from $900 to $40,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,400.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Secaucus c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Secaucus range from $1,800 to $11,330.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,867.
How expensive are Secaucus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 456 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Secaucus on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,000 to $29,988 - averaging $4,011 for the location.
